Q.

But the elders of the house says that when the child is 4-5 months old, the ear gets pierced, then it hurts less, is it correct?

A. You can consult with your pediatrician on whether to pierce your baby's ears, but many recommend that your baby is at least three months old. Some people pierce their kids' ears during infancy while others will wait until the child is mature enough to take care of the piercing site.
